This month marked the first anniversary of the strapless Nike SB Dunk Mid, and looking back on the year, is any other Swoosh Skateboarding nearly as underrated? The Dunk Mid SB has given us an impressive ratio of bangers over the past twelve months plus, including standouts like the Bill Jordan-designed camouflage joints from last fall, this spring’s Brickhouse red bangers and joining the fray in August is this new pair in a simple mix of black and white suede and leather. It’s such a clean combo that atop a gumsole, you’re reminded of some indeterminate classic look, though a quick peek at the recently updated traction pattern will confirm that this is indeed sometime after January 2011.
